Loads more choice for DC testing

TTi has extended the range of modules available for the Dynaload MCL488 10-channel DC electronic load.

TTi (Thurlby Thandar Instruments) has extended the range of modules available for the Dynaload MCL488 10-channel DC electronic load The MCL488 series of multichannel electronic loads are ideal for ATE system and bench-top applications that require a multiple-channel load with maximum flexibility

Each system consists of a subrack housing and load modules which are rated at 50, 100, 400 or 600V with a current capability of 60A (100A for the 50V module) and a power dissipation of 350W.

Up to ten modules will fit into the 19in subrack.

The MCL488 is easily upgraded in the field by adding modules.

In the subrack, the modules are user configurable.

The load modules can be paralleled using the paralleling straps provided, configured either from the front panel or computer bus, and controlled as a single channel.

This provides one channel at 0-600A and 3500W, ten channels at 60A and 350W or any configuration in between.

All functions that are available for a single module are available in the multichannel configuration.

Complete operation including constant current, constant resistance, constant power and constant voltage is available when operating a single module or when the modules are paralleled.

All functions, including linking modules in parallel through software, are programmed via the user-friendly front panel, the IEEE488 bus or the optional RS232 interface.

The front panel simultaneously displays voltage, current, wattage and mode for each installed module.
